#4f5cac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f5cac is composed of 31% red, 36.1%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.1% cyan, 46.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 231.6 degrees, a saturation of 37.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#4f5cac color hex could be obtained by blending #9eb8ff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#4f5cac color description : Dark moderate blue.
#4f5cac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f5cac has RGB values of R:79, G:92,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 5201068.

Shades and Tints of #4f5cac
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05060b is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f5cac
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767885 is the less saturated color, while #0224f9 is the most saturated one.
